INQUIRER FILES BILAR, Bohol — All 30 passengers aboard a Rimon passenger bus were rescued after the vehicle plunged down a ravine along the Loay–Carmen Interior Road in Barangay Villa Aurora, Bilar, on Sunday afternoon. The accident occurred around 2 p.

m. after the bus, which was traveling from Talibon to Tagbilaran City, reportedly experienced a steering wheel malfunction. Despite the severity of the crash, authorities reported that no fatalities or major injuries were sustained by any of the approximately 30 passengers on board. Several passengers were assessed and received immediate assistance at the scene.

A total of 25 emergency responders from various agencies were deployed to carry out the rescue operation. These included personnel from the Bilar Fire Station, Loboc Fire Station, the Bureau of Fire Protection’s Special Rescue Force from the 1st and 3rd Districts, the Bilar Search and Rescue Unit, the Bilar Municipal Police Station, and TaRSIER 117.
